The Junior League of San Antonio, Inc. is an organization of women committed to promoting voluntarism, developing the potential of women and improving communities through the effective action and leadership of trained volunteers. Its purpose is exclusively educational and charitable. Founded in 1924, the JLSA is governed by an 18-member board of directors elected from a membership of more than 1,200 women. The Junior League is proud to partner with more than 60 agencies annually, touching a wide array of local non-profit organizations.
- Part of an international community of 294 Junior Leagues in four countries representing over 160,000 members.
- Over 1,200 local members with an average of 11 years active service with JLSA.
- Three levels of membership: new members, active members, and sustaining members.
- Contributes over 10,000 service hours each year.
- Provides approximately $500,000 a year in supporting programs and projects related to the JLSA mission.
